Description

Embark on an 8-day journey through the enchanting landscapes of Iceland, a land of fire and ice. This multi-day tour offers a unique blend of cultural exploration, natural wonders, and thrilling adventures. From the vibrant city of Reykjavik to the serene village of Kirkjubajarklaustur, from the majestic Golden Circle route to the awe-inspiring Northern Lights, every day brings a new adventure. Experience the thrill of whale watching, explore the geological marvels of Thingvellir National Park, and marvel at the beauty of the Gullfoss waterfall. With a perfect blend of city exploration, nature immersion, and cultural experiences, this tour promises an unforgettable Icelandic adventure.

Today, we journey along the Golden Circle route, visiting the geological wonders of Thingvellir National Park and the majestic Gullfoss waterfall. As the day ends, we settle in the peaceful village of Kirkjubajarklaustur, an ideal base for spotting the magical Northern Lights.

Our journey continues along the South Coast route. We start with a visit to the remarkable Reynisfjara black sand beach before heading towards the icy glaciers. We'll also visit the world-famous Jökulsárlón Glacier Lagoon and Diamond Beach. Our day ends in Hofn, the lobster capital of Iceland.

Today, we journey along the coastline of the Eastern Fjords to the charming fishing village of Djúpivogur. We'll visit the renowned sculpture work, Eggin of Gleðivík, and embark on a scenic hike to Hengifoss, Iceland's second-highest waterfall. Our day ends in the riverside town of Egilsstaðir.

Leaving Egilsstaðir, we head to Mývatn, where we explore Námaskarð's geothermal wonderland and visit Hverfjall Crater. Relax at the Mývatn Nature Baths and visit the historic Goðafoss waterfall. We spend the night in Akureyri, known for its stunning fjords and excellent restaurants.

Today, we embark on a thrilling whale-watching cruise from the fishing town of Dalvik. After whale-watching, we explore Dalvík and continue to Siglufjörður, admiring the colorful houses reflecting the town's herring-based past. We end our day in Laugarbakki, where we'll have another chance to look for the Northern Lights.

We make our return journey to Reykjavik today, stopping at the Deildartunguhver Hot Spring and the legendary Barnafoss waterfall. We also see the Hraunfossar cascade, where the water emerges straight from the lava field. In the evening, join our Northern Lights minibus tour for an enchanting experience.
